Global and Social Learning Curriculum Supervisor - (26000055) Description Milton Hershey School (MHS) is one of the world's best pre-K through 12th grade private schools, where approximately 2,200 students from disadvantaged backgrounds are provided with a cost-free home and a top-notch character & career-focused education. Thanks to the generosity of Milton and Catherine Hershey in 1909, the school is fully endowed today, with the resources to ensure students can thrive. The school has prepared over 12,000 graduates to lead fulfilling and productive lives and is expanding to serve more students. The Global and Social Learning Curriculum Supervisor leads PK-12 curriculum development and implementation in Social Studies, World Language (Spanish), Character Development, and a One Hershey Story Curriculum. This role ensures programs are vertically aligned, standards-based, culturally responsive, and reflective of the school's mission. The Supervisor collaborates with teachers and leaders to design meaningful learning experiences that build global awareness, civic understanding, language proficiency, and character formation. This is a twelve-month on-site position. It compensates between $94,000 and $125,000, plus an excellent benefits package. Key Responsibilities Lead PK-12 curriculum design and alignment across Social Studies, Spanish, Character Development, and the One Hershey Story. Steward the One Hershey Story Curriculum and integrate Hershey legacy-based learning into instruction. Provide instructional coaching and deliver professional development for teachers. Support culturally responsive, inquiry-based, and interdisciplinary teaching practices. Collaborate with school leaders and community partners to enrich global and social learning opportunities. Use data to guide curriculum improvements and monitor implementation. Qualifications Master's degree in Curriculum & Instruction, Educational Leadership, Social Studies/World Language Education, or related field. Certification in Supervision or Educational Leadership (or eligibility). 5+ years PK-12 teaching experience, preferably in Social Studies or World Language. Experience in curriculum development and instructional coaching. Strong knowledge of C3 Framework, ACTFL standards, and character education models. Excellent communication, collaboration, and project management skills. Commitment to culturally responsive education and the Hershey mission. Candidates must demonstrate a high degree of integrity as all MHS staff are role models for students. Candidate must be eager to actively engage with students.
